Responsible Gambling at Winner Casino RW
Winner Casino RW provides tools that help to manage your need to gamble. The platform offers means to keep track of all your activities and set limits for yourself as needed.
Some of the main features include:
- Deposit limits – set how much you can add to your account
- Loss limits – control how much you’re willing to lose
- Wager limits – limit total betting activity
- Session reminders – alerts that show how long you’ve been playing
- Self-exclusion – option to pause or block access to your account
These tools are there so players can stay in control, not just read about it in the terms and conditions.
Simple ways to keep gambling under control
Don’t play when you’re feeling emotional. Playing while stressed, bored or upset can lead to bad decisions.
Consider it as a form of entertainment, not a way to earn money. Results are random, therefore one should not rely on it as a means to get financial stability.
Fix a budget and adhere to it. Decide beforehand how much you would want to spend.
Keep a check on time and finances. One can lose track of time and finances during extended play sessions.
Take breaks. Taking a break from playing helps to keep the situation under control and avoid excessive playing.
Do not chase your losses. Trying to play our way back the amounts we have lost results in losing additional amounts.
Know your habits. If you find yourself going to Gamble automatically or routinely, it is necessary to stop.
When to take a break
It might be time to pause if gambling:
- Feels stressful instead of fun
- Takes up more time or money than planned
- Causes frustration or anxiety
- Starts affecting your daily life or relationships
If that happens, tools like cooling-off periods or self-exclusion can help you step back.
Getting help
If gambling starts to feel like it’s getting out of control, support is available. You don’t have to deal with it alone.
Help can come from:
- Local health or counselling services in Rwanda
- Online or phone support services for gambling issues
- Peer support groups
Reaching out early often makes things easier to manage.
